You’ve spent your career building new skills and expertise to start an upward path and thrive as an employee. But favoritism in the workplace, whether it comes from managers or coworkers, can impede your growth and create a toxic work environment.
Favoritism could be the reason your manager chooses others over you for important promotions, raises, and responsibilities. It could also make you feel left out of social events where only the “favorites” get invited.
